Island House residents equally enjoy all the community has offered for decades, and the new upgrades and renovations. Island House was of the four first residential buildings on Roosevelt Island. Today the various amenities include a designer fitness center (by appointment), bike storage, courtyard lounge, renovated lobby and large common inspiration area with high ceilings. Island House is well managed with on-site staff. There is a full-time doorman and package room for deliveries. This is the only pet/dog-friendly co-op on the island, and welcomes pied-a-terre ownership, co-purchasing, and up to 80% financing. Roosevelt Islanders love the speak-easy reputation of Roosevelt Island and its oasis of calm and community living minutes away from the city. It is commutable by the Roosevelt Island Tram, the F train, the Astoria Ferry line, the M86 bus line, land bridge from Astoria, and CitiBike, making it easy to get all over Manhattan, Long Island City, and Astoria in about 20 minutes. Also, perhaps more important now than ever, residents and visitors are able to self-park in the parking garage on the island and reserved spots are available. Roosevelt Island offers a livable solution to city living because of the abundance of community amenities and outdoor space, such as: parks, green space, gardens and community gardens, running and biking paths, swimming pools, baseball and soccer fields, basketball and tennis courts, and playgrounds to name a few. Roosevelt Island is committed to green living, and in addition to weekly composting drop-off, one is able to even forage some plants and herbs on the island, and there is a membership run community garden. Other parks include: Southpoint Park and Franklin D. Roosevelt Four Freedoms State Park in the south and Lighthouse Park at the north end of the island. Some parks and green spaces include access to complimentary BBQ grills. The vibrant community also includes the newly developed Cornell Tech campus with landscaped park space, cafes, and (coming soon) a hotel and rooftop dining. Further, residents have access to the New York City public library, schools, post office, the new Foodtown grocery store, two well-stocked bodegas, weekly Farmers Market, Duane Reade, Starbucks and a number of local restaurants featuring at least 5 cuisines.

View All Roosevelt Island ListingsRoosevelt Island is a unique and low-traffic residential community situated in the East River between Manhattan and Queens. Known for its car-free streets, abundant green space, and stunning skyline views, it offers a retreat from the city's bustle. The real estate market is primarily composed of modern high-rise cooperatives and condominiums that provide a high quality of life with easy access to Manhattan via the iconic tram or the F train.
